description

The City of Wolverhampton Council is considering options for the future delivery of highways maintenance and minor works services across the city. This PME is intended to test the market and obtain feedback on the most suitable packaging and delivery approach before any procurement strategy is finalised.

The indicative scope is being developed from current and anticipated service requirements across several highways-related service areas. The scope may include planned works, reactive works, specialist works and supporting services. CWC is particularly interested in understanding which suppliers can deliver the individual themes, whether suppliers can deliver multiple themes together, and whether certain combinations would support better value, resilience, mobilisation and contract management.

The proposed themes are indicative at this stage and may be refined following this PME. CWC is not asking suppliers to price the works at this stage. The Council is seeking views on capability, preferred lotting or package combinations, market appetite and any risks or dependencies that should be considered.
